Hello My baby completed 6 months and as my supply has dropped I would want to discontinue mothers milk?So is it okay to discontinue post 6 months?what can be the replacement to mothers milk?like formula or ceralac etc And I also would be starting puree form food as suggested by my doctor?

2 Answers
ExpertDr. Minal AcharyaNutritionist3 years ago
A. dear mum, do not discontinue breast feeding. even after 6 months, breast milk should be the primary source of milk for your baby. you should continue to breastfeed till 2 years. avoid giving formula or commercially available packaged foods like cerelac. prefer to give homemade food. in addition, you can give any milk that you use at home in the form of recipes like porridge, kheer and milk products like curd, paneer.
